The Potential of Blockchain in Improving Healthcare Access

The healthcare industry has been ripe for innovation, and one of the most promising technologies emerging is blockchain. This revolutionary technology has the potential to enhance healthcare access, streamline operations, and improve patient outcomes. In this article, we will explore how blockchain can transform healthcare access, making it more efficient, secure, and inclusive.

One of the most significant benefits of blockchain technology is its ability to provide secure and decentralized patient data management. In traditional healthcare systems, patient information is often stored in silos within various institutions, leading to fragmented data and poor accessibility. Using blockchain, healthcare providers can create a secure and immutable ledger of patient records that is accessible to authorized users across different platforms. This integrated approach ensures that healthcare professionals can access accurate and up-to-date patient information, which in turn leads to better diagnosis and treatment options.

Additionally, blockchain technology can play a crucial role in addressing disparities in healthcare access. Many underserved populations face barriers due to socioeconomic factors, geographic location, and lack of digital literacy. With blockchain, it is possible to create mobile health applications that utilize peer-to-peer network transactions to provide services directly to patients. These applications can facilitate telemedicine consultations, remote monitoring, and access to medications, thus reaching individuals in rural or underserved areas who may not have easy access to healthcare facilities.

Moreover, blockchain can empower patients by giving them greater control over their data. Patients can decide who has access to their health records and can share their data selectively with providers or researchers. This level of transparency and consent can improve patient engagement, as individuals feel more involved in their healthcare decisions. The potential for data sharing can also enhance research and innovation by providing researchers with access to a wealth of anonymized patient data, leading to new treatments and solutions.

In addition to enhancing access, blockchain can help streamline administrative processes within healthcare systems. The technology can automate various functions, such as billing and insurance claims processing, which currently consume a significant amount of time and resources. Smart contracts on the blockchain can execute transactions automatically when predetermined conditions are met, reducing the potential for human error, fraud, and improving overall efficiency. By minimizing administrative burdens, healthcare providers can focus more on patient care.

Another promising application of blockchain in healthcare is in drug supply chain management. Counterfeit medications pose a significant risk to patients, and blockchain can enhance the traceability of pharmaceutical products from manufacturers to end-users. By creating a transparent and tamper-proof supply chain, healthcare organizations can ensure that patients receive safe, authentic medications, thereby improving healthcare access in populations at risk of receiving substandard treatments.

In summary, the potential of blockchain in improving healthcare access is vast and multifaceted. From secure patient data management to empowering patients with control over their information, the technology can help minimize barriers to care and streamline processes. As the industry continues to evolve, embracing blockchain solutions may be key to creating a more accessible, efficient, and patient-centric healthcare system.
